University

Akademi Manajemen Informatika dan Komputer AMIK Cipta Darma Surakarta

https://www.amikomsolo.ac.id/

World Rankingsort descendingContinental RankingCountry RankPresenceImpactOpennessExcellence
22279
9513
958
16910
22486
5819
6626